Wilfred was born in 1914. He was the son of Arthur Brear and Ada Brazier.
His mother passed away in 1924 and his father remarried.
When the 2nd World War broke out Wilfred was single and working as a Drainlayer, living in Auckland. He enlisted and served as a Sergeant with the 4th Armoured Brigade, Second New Zealand Expeditionary Force. His next of kin was recorded as Mrs. A.K. King (sister), 16 Huntingtree Ave., Sandringham, Auckland.
He returned from the war and went on to marry Alice Peters. They had four children (including twins who both sadly died at birth).
He passed away in 1960 at the age of 46.
5 July 1960 - Waikumete Cemetery, Auckland, North Island, New Zealand. Plot location: Service Persons Area L Row 6, Plot 63[1]
